You sometimes see these in yahoo finance news links. These filters will take care of them:
Code: Select all
||smartasset.com/embed^
finance.yahoo.com##iframe[src*="smartasset.com/embed/"]

There's a whitelist for these for some reason.
Code: Select all
! https://github.com/AdguardTeam/AdguardFilters/issues/16141
@@||yimg.com/uu/api/res^$domain=yahoo.com
in AdGuard Base..
Here's the three matches I get:
Code: Select all
https://s.yimg.com/uu/api/res/1.2/pvFPG9_9jdXLB6HQJuONeA--~B/Zmk9c3RyaW07aD0xMjM7cHlvZmY9MDtxPTgwO3c9MjIwO3NtPTE7YXBwaWQ9eXRhY2h5b24-/https://media.zenfs.com/en-us/insidermonkey.com/39b6c722038df9eb5cafa1eb0a91bffd.cf.webp
https://s.yimg.com/uu/api/res/1.2/WohYblojyVrXhFATiaMTEQ--~B/Zmk9c3RyaW07aD0yMzA7cHlvZmY9MDtxPTgwO3c9NDQwO3NtPTE7YXBwaWQ9eXRhY2h5b24-/https://s.yimg.com/av/ads/1573751297422-3612.jpg.cf.webp
https://s.yimg.com/uu/api/res/1.2/lvVAhA1S0I1COST9g0xStA--~B/Zmk9c3RyaW07aD0xMjM7cHlvZmY9MDtxPTgwO3c9MjIwO3NtPTE7YXBwaWQ9eXRhY2h5b24-/https://media.zenfs.com/en-us/zacks.com/47d2239076793b997bf536a646886bf1.cf.webp
Code: Select all
||yimg.com^*/api/res/*/ads/$important
works
